class und id?
Jörg
- css
Hallo,
ich verstehe den Umterschied zwischen class= und id= nicht so richtig.
Außerdem habe ich folgendes Problemchen:
Ich brauche für eine Site frei verschieden Schriftgrössen der Selben Schriftart. Jetzt kann ich bei der Definition ja immer wieder den Schrifttyp angeben, geht das nicht eleganter indem man einaml die Schriftart definiert und dies dann iegendwie an die anderen Definitionen Schriftgröße, fett usw "weitergibt"?
Wäre nett, wenn sich jemand die Mühe macht mir das mal zu veranschaulichen.
Hallo,
ich verstehe den Umterschied zwischen class= und id= nicht so richtig.
Du kannst einem Element in XML mehrere Klassen zuordnen, und du kannst mehreren Elementen die gleiche Klasse zuordnen.
Eine id dagegen ist eindeutig; jedes Element darf nur eine haben und diese darf nur einmal im XML-Quelltext auftreten.
Außerdem habe ich folgendes Problemchen:
Ich brauche für eine Site frei verschieden Schriftgrössen der Selben Schriftart. Jetzt kann ich bei der Definition ja immer wieder den Schrifttyp angeben, geht das nicht eleganter indem man einaml die Schriftart definiert und dies dann iegendwie an die anderen Definitionen Schriftgröße, fett usw "weitergibt"?
Hmm?!
body { font: 15px Verdana, sans-serif; }
.stil1 { font-size: 18px; font-weight: bold; }
.stil2 { font-size: 12px; text-decoration: overline; }
Etc. Meinst du das?
Hallo
ich verstehe den Umterschied zwischen class= und id= nicht so richtig.
Also: eine ID wird pro HTML Dokument nur einmal vergeben.
Mit ihr kann man das bezeichnete Element z.B. mit Javascript
oder auch mit CSS ansprechen.
Bei CSS lohnt sich das z.B. bei <div>s, die die Navigation aufnehmen,
oder den Hauptbereich mit dem Inhalt der Seite. Dort kann man sämtliche Größen-, Farb-, und sonstige Angaben machen, die so pro Seite nur
einmal vorkommen.
Klassen sind dann sinnvoll, wenn es immer wiederkehrende,#
graphische Elemente gibt. Merksätze in Kästen, die alle gleich aussehen.
Außerdem habe ich folgendes Problemchen:
Ich brauche für eine Site frei verschieden Schriftgrössen der Selben Schriftart. Jetzt kann ich bei der Definition ja immer wieder den Schrifttyp angeben, geht das nicht eleganter indem man einaml die Schriftart definiert und dies dann iegendwie an die anderen Definitionen Schriftgröße, fett usw "weitergibt"?
benutze Klassen:
.gross { font-zize:20px; }
.mittel { font-zize:16px; }
.klein { font-zize:12px; }
<p class="gross">bla</p>
Tschüß, Auge